/* grego.com CSS Document */

body 
{
					margin: 0;
					padding: 0;
					background: #fff;
					font-family: "Times New Roman", Times, serif;
					font-size: 13px;
					letter-spacing: 0.07em;
					line-height: 18px;
					color: #666;
					text-align: center;										
							
}


a:link
{
					font-family: "Times New Roman", Times, serif;
					font-size: 13px;
					letter-spacing: 0.07em;
					line-height: 18px;
					color: #8B8989;
					text-decoration: none;
					list-style: none;
}

a:visited
{
					font-family: "Times New Roman", Times, serif;
					font-size: 13px;
					letter-spacing: 0.07em;
					line-height: 18px;					
					color: #8B8989;
					text-decoration: none;
					list-style: none;									
}

a:hover
{
					font-family: "Times New Roman", Times, serif;
					font-size: 13px;
					letter-spacing: 0.07em;
					line-height: 18px;
					color: #EBAB00;
					text-decoration: none;
}

a:active
{
					font-family: "Times New Roman", Times, serif;
					font-size: 13px;
					letter-spacing: 0.07em;
					line-height: 18px;					
					color: #8B8989;
					text-decoration: none;		
					list-style: none;											
}


#wrapper 
{
					margin: 0 auto;
					padding: 0;
					width: 830px;
					text-align: left;
}

#content
{
					margin-top: 40px;
					padding: 0;
}

#navContainer
{
					margin: 30px 0 0 0;
					padding: 0;
					width: 185px;
					height: 447px;
					float: left;
					background: url(../images/navBG.gif) no-repeat;
}



#mainNav li
{
					margin: 0 0 40px -40px;
					text-align: left;
					list-style: none;
}

#mainNav img 
{
					border: none;
}

#portraits:link, #corporate:link, #industrial:link, #environmental:link 
{
					padding-right: 8px;
					font-size: 16px;
					font-weight: bold;
					letter-spacing: 0.07em;
					line-height: 18px;
					color: #8B8989;
					text-decoration: none;								
}

#portraits:visited, #corporate:visited, #industrial:visited, #environmental:visited 
{
					padding-right: 8px;
					font-size: 16px;
					font-weight: bold;
					letter-spacing: 0.07em;
					line-height: 18px;
					color: #8B8989;
					text-decoration: none;								
}


#portraits:hover, #corporate:hover, #industrial:hover, #environmental:hover 
{
					background: url(../images/listColon.gif) no-repeat right;
					padding-right: 8px;
					font-size: 16px;
					font-weight: bold;
					letter-spacing: 0.07em;
					line-height: 18px;
					color: #8B8989;
					text-decoration: none;								
}


#portraits:active, #corporate:active, #industrial:active, #environmental:active 
{
					padding-right: 8px;
					font-size: 16px;
					font-weight: bold;
					letter-spacing: 0.07em;
					line-height: 18px;
					color: #8B8989;
					text-decoration: none;								
}



#subNav
{
					margin: 0 0 40px 0;					
					padding-top: 80px;
					font-size: 0.6em;
					color: #ADACAC;													
}


#subNav a:link
{
					font-size: 9px;
					display: inline;
					list-style: none;
					color: #8B8989;										
}

#subNav a:visited
{
					font-size: 9px;
					display: inline;
					list-style: none;
					color: #8B8989;					
}

#subNav a:hover
{
					font-size: 9px;
					display: inline;
					list-style: none;
					color: #EBAB00;					
}

#subNav a:active
{
					font-size: 9px;
					display: inline;
					list-style: none;
					color: #8B8989;										
}



#gallery
{
					margin: 0 auto;
					padding: 20px 0 0 18.5px;
					width: 616px;
					height: 481px;
					float: right;
}

#about
{
					width: 600px;
					margin: 0 auto;
					padding: 20px 0 0 18.5px;
					float: right;					
}

#clientList
{
					margin: 50px 0 0 0;
}


#about ul
{
					list-style: none;
					margin-left: -20px;
}


#contact
{
					width: 600px;
					margin: 0 auto;
					padding: 100px 0 0 18.5px;
					float: right;					
}

#contact ul
{
					list-style: none;
					margin-left: -20px;
}

.copyright
{
					margin-top: 110px;
					color: #CCC; 
}

.pdf
{
					margin-right: 60px;
					color: #CCC;				
}

.pdf a:link
{
					color: #ccc;
}

.pdf a:visited
{
					color: #ccc;
}

.pdf a:hover
{
					color: #EBAB00;
}

.pdf a:active
{
					color: #ccc;
}
